Subject: [PATCH] irqchip/armada-370-xp: Fix return value of armada_370_xp_msi_alloc()
Mime-version: 1.0
Content-type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8
Content-transfer-encoding: 8bit
Git-commit: ce20eff57361e72878a772ef08b5239d3ae102b6
Patch-mainline: v5.16-rc5
References: git-fixes

IRQ domain alloc function should return zero on success. Non-zero value
indicates failure.
